1. An apparatus comprising a low EUV reflectivity (LEUVR) mask, wherein the LEUVR mask includes:
a low thermal expansion material (LTEM) layer;
a reflective multilayer (ML) over the LTEM layer, the reflective ML having less than 2% EUV reflectivity; and
a patterned absorption layer over the reflective ML.
2. The apparatus of claim 1, wherein the reflective ML includes forty pairs of films and each pair of films includes a first film having about 1.5 nm molybdenum (Mo) and a second film having about 2 nm silicon (Si).
3. The apparatus of claim 1, wherein the reflective ML includes forty pairs of films and each pair of films includes a first film having about 4.5 nm molybdenum (Mo) and a second film having about 6 nm silicon (Si).
4. The apparatus of claim 1, wherein the reflective ML includes about 280 nm molybdenum silicon (MoSi).
5. The apparatus of claim 1, wherein the LEUVR mask further includes a capping layer between the reflective ML and the patterned absorption layer.
6. The apparatus of claim 5, wherein the capping layer includes about 2.5 nm ruthenium (Ru).
